College is good. Faculty members are well-educated and provide quality learning.
Placements: There are more than 200 students in the B.Sc. Chemistry. The highest salary package offered is between 2-3 LPA. Around 20% of the students secured internships in the particular course of B.Sc. Chemistry. The main roles offered are practical. They give a lot of practical work for better understanding.
Infrastructure: College provides labs, classrooms, and a library but they lack in cleanliness. There is no Wi-Fi connection available for students. The hostel quality is not good, with less hygiene. College does not have a mess or canteen. Students need to cook their food by themselves.
Faculty: ​Teachers are very helpful, and provide quality learning as they are well-educated. They amazingly solve the doubts and clear the confusion that students have. Course is very good and relevant. Semester exams are moderate. Passing percentage is 35%.
Other: Course is good. Regular classes are conducted. Various events are organized by the college.

Q:   What are the government job options after a BSc Chemistry?
A: 

After completing a BSc in Chemistry in India, there are several government job opportunities available across various sectors. 

Some of the best government job options for BSc Chemistry graduates include:

Job Profiles

Average Salary

Scientific Assistant/Scientist

INR 1.9 LPA

Quality Control Officer

INR 3.4 LPA

Environmental Analyst/Scientist

INR 5.1 LPA

Drug Inspector

INR 8.3 LPA

Lecturer/Assistant Professor

INR 5 LPA

Note: The salary has been taken from Ambitionbox.com.

Q:   What is the curriculum structure of BSc Industrial Chemistry programme?
A: 
The curriculum structure for a BSc Industrial Chemistry programme typically includes core courses, discipline-specific electives, skill enhancement courses, and ability enhancement courses
  • Core courses
    These are six credit courses. 
  • Discipline-specific electives
    These are six credit courses, and students must choose one from each of Chemistry, Industrial Chemistry, and Mathophysics in semesters V and VI. 
  • Skill enhancement courses
    These are four credit courses, and students must take two each from Chemistry and Industrial Chemistry in each of semesters III, IV, V, and VI. 
  • Ability enhancement courses
    These are four credit courses, and students must take AE1 (Environmental Sciences) in Semester I and AE2 (English Communication) in Semester II. 
  • Specialization
    In the final semester, students can specialize in Pharmaceutical chemistry, Polymer chemistry, or Agrochemicals.
